Warwick's Hill Close Gardens to host its popular Snowdrop event this weekend
Warwick' s Hil Close Gardens will be hosting its popular snowdrop event this weekend.
The restored Victoria gardens, which is in Bread and Meat Close, will be open for the public to come and see the first signs of spring.

Hide AdThere will be more than 130 varieties of snowdrops, which can be seen on the trail around the gardens.
There will be a mixture of Victorian varieties and more modern varieties, including the garden’s ‘Warwickshire Gemini’ snowdrop.
Insie the garden’s visitor centre there will be a raised landscape display of snowdrop varieties including the honey scented S ‘Arnott’.
Named snowdrops will be on sale along with other winter plants and bulbs.
Refreshments will also be available in the tearoom.
